[b]Backstory:[/b] Laurence was born to colonists on their way from earth, to one of the new colonies that had popped up ever since the first contact war. Laurence doesn't remember which colony it was, and doesn't particularly care either. Hes never made an effort to look. All he knows is, when he was seven, the colony, like so many others, came under attack by Batarian slave traders. The last thing he remembers of his family is being led into a cage with other children. He never saw them again. Despite his youth, Laurence always liked technology, so spent a great deal of time taking things apart and putting them back together again, not worrying about the risk of electrocution. The slavers heard about this, and when he was nine decided to put him with several other slaves, making weaponry for the group. Most of it was knockoffs of Elkoss Combine weapons. Despite his youth, Laurence knew what was going on around him. He knew that he would do this until the day he died, which would be soon, if he didn't do a good job. Then, it hit him. He proceeded to put every bit of his mental focus into making the most perfectly made, deadly weapons imaginable. He pushed himself to meet deadlines that slaves were forced to work, all the while doing this. The strain of it nearly killed him, but eventually, he was noticed. The slavers immediately removed him from the sweatshop, and gave him his own workshop, telling him to create more and more different weapons, in the advanced style he had shown before. Sure enough, he did exactly as they asked, putting out any kind of weaponry they wanted. Assault Rifles that could stop a Krogan, scoped pistols that could blow a head apart from almost a kilometer away, he did it all. The slavers were utterly delighted. Not only could they afford to arm themselves, they could sell his weaponry across the galaxy, making more money than slave trading ever could. Laurence eventually got his own slaves to work under him, all the while cranking out more weaponry. By the time he was twelve, he finished his magnum opus, a Batarian sized suit of colossus armor for the head slaver that could take missiles and not even slow down. Due to this gift, the slavers thought they had the kid who could make anything in their pocket. Eventually, they stopped guarding him, letting him do his own thing, not bothering to ask why he needed certain parts... Six days before Laurence's 15th birthday, an Human Alliance frigate was spotted in system. Laurence immediately armed the entire gang with the best weaponry he had ever made, and, as a personal favor, handed over one of his pet projects, a fully repaired M-920 Cain. The Alliance Marines landed on the planet, and the slavers were almost salivating at the thought of taking a cruiser after they wiped the humans out. The M-920 cain was fired at the advancing forces...with the round proceeding to detonate in the chamber, killing ten Batarians and wounding a dozen more. All across the base, things went wrong. Weaponry exploded in their hands, Kinetic Barriers shorted out, Omni-Tools administered a fatal overload...to the user. The Marines arrived expected a long, drawn out fight, only to find dozens of wounded and dead slavers, the others attempting to fight back with knives and cheap, slave made pistols. When they made it to the control center, they found a Batarian, in heavily customized colossus armor. It had locked the joints and vented burning coolant, burning the wearer alive in his own suit. Such was the carnage, they almost didn't notice the teenager in the corner of the room, giggling quietly to himself, a fresh wound on his face the clear result of an omni-blade. On his person were codes matching the signal that had brought the frigate there in the first place. All the slaves on the planet were rescued, but the Alliance had heard and found examples of Laurence's work. Immediately, they planned to offer him a place in the alliance combat engineer program, only to be shut down immediately by higher ups, who considered the boy a danger to just about anyone around him. No amounts of advanced weaponry were worth a potential psychotic running around the ship. Laurence disagreed, and once arriving on earth, hacked his cell and vanished, stowing away on a freighter. For the next five years, he wandered the terminus systems. He worked with eclipse for a while (former buyers of his weaponry) but left one day, citing boredom. This is how he ended up on Omega. He had heard of it, and thought it sounded perfect for someone like him. All the people to sell to, all the Asari women he liked, and all the Batarians he could shoot. He remained for a while, and was there for the Cerberus invasion. As a human, it barely affected him in the slightest, to the point he almost missed them when Aria T'loak and Commander Shepard forced them to withdraw. Bored of Omega, having to deal with some anti-human backlash, and hearing good things about the Illium nightlife, he planned to find a spaceship to stow away on. Instead, he found Saris Fen. He had done a few jobs with the Volus's mercenary company before the reaper war, to the point the Volus offered him a permenant position, as his right hand man and personal enforcer. Laurence was unsure at first, but gave in when seeing the paycheck, as well as the fact he was working for someone who liked killing almost as much as he did. Since then, he has been loyal to Fen, to the point of strangling a Asari who attempted to bribe him into betraying Fen to the eclipse. Even so, he believes Saris's plan to be naive and somewhat pointless, believing that things will go back to the way they were, no matter how much good the group do.
